Calculating Accurate Solar Panel Wire Dimension: Calculate Amps & Voltage Loss

When it comes to your solar panel system, proper wire sizing is absolutely crucial. Incorrectly sized wires can lead to voltage drops that reduce the efficiency of your panels and even lead to damage. To ensure optimal performance, you need to accurately calculate both the amperage and voltage loss potential. Begin by, determine the total amperage required by your system. This involves summing the output of all your panels. Next, consider the wire length running each panel and your inverter. Longer runs cause greater voltage drop, so choose wires with a larger cross-sectional area to minimize this loss.

  • Employ an online wire sizing calculator to help you determine the appropriate gauge for your specific system requirements.
  • Always opt for wires that are rated for the voltage and amperage of your solar panels.
  • Check local electrical codes and regulations for any specific wire sizing requirements in your area.

By following these guidelines, you can ensure that your solar panel system is linked correctly and operates at peak efficiency.

The Importance of Cable Gauge in Your Solar Setup

Selecting the right cable size is crucial when wiring your solar panel system. Too small cables can lead to increased resistance, resulting in power losses. This not only affects the performance of your panels but also poses a fire hazard due to excess heat generation.

To ensure safe and efficient operation, always consult the manufacturer's specifications for your solar panel and inverter. These recommendations will detail the appropriate cable size based on factors such as:

* Panel wattage

* System voltage

* Cable length

Remember, choosing that larger cables have lower resistance and can handle higher currents. Investing in appropriately sized cables ensures long-term performance for your solar panel system, safeguarding both its performance and safety.
